Instructions

  1. In a mixing bowl, combine chickpea flour, chopped onion, minced garlic, chopped green chili, oregano leaves, salt, and water. Mix well to form a thick batter.
  2. Heat oil in a deep pan for frying.
  3. Drop spoonfuls of the batter into the hot oil and fry until golden brown and crispy.
  4. Remove the bhajis from the oil and drain on a paper towel.
  5. Serve hot with your favorite dipping sauce.
